Essential Considerations for Exhaust System Maintenance

Maintaining a vehicle’s exhaust system is critical for optimal performance, fuel efficiency, and adherence to environmental standards. Awareness of potential issues and proactive maintenance are paramount.

Tip 1: Regular Inspections: Schedule routine inspections of the exhaust system, especially when experiencing unusual noises, decreased fuel economy, or visible damage. Early detection of problems prevents more extensive and costly repairs.

Tip 2: Prompt Leak Repair: Address exhaust leaks immediately. Leaks not only reduce vehicle efficiency and increase emissions but also pose a risk of carbon monoxide exposure.

Tip 3: Quality Replacement Parts: When replacement is necessary, opt for high-quality mufflers and exhaust components. Inferior parts may fail prematurely, leading to repeat repairs.

Tip 4: Catalytic Converter Monitoring: Be vigilant for symptoms of catalytic converter failure, such as reduced engine power and increased emissions. A malfunctioning converter can result in significant performance issues and environmental damage.

Tip 5: Heat Shield Integrity: Ensure the heat shields surrounding the exhaust system are intact. These shields protect surrounding components from excessive heat, preventing potential damage or fire hazards.

Tip 6: Pipe Corrosion Prevention: Consider rust-proofing treatments for exhaust pipes, particularly in coastal environments where salt exposure accelerates corrosion. This extends the lifespan of the exhaust system.

Tip 7: Professional Consultation: Consult with qualified exhaust system technicians for accurate diagnoses and reliable repair recommendations. Avoid attempting complex repairs without adequate expertise.

Adhering to these guidelines ensures the exhaust system operates efficiently and reliably, contributing to vehicle longevity and environmental responsibility.

1. Exhaust System Repairs

1. Exhaust System Repairs, Shop

Exhaust system repairs constitute a core service offered by muffler shops in Fort Myers, addressing a range of issues that impact vehicle performance, emissions, and noise levels. The expertise and equipment available at these establishments are crucial for maintaining optimal vehicle operation and regulatory compliance.

  • Leak Detection and Repair

    Muffler shops employ specialized equipment to detect exhaust leaks, often invisible to the naked eye. These leaks can occur at joints, welds, or due to corrosion. Repair methods include welding, patching, or component replacement. Unaddressed leaks diminish fuel efficiency, increase harmful emissions, and may pose safety risks due to carbon monoxide intrusion into the vehicle cabin. Fort Myers residents benefit from the availability of local shops equipped to diagnose and rectify these issues promptly.

  • Component Replacement (Mufflers, Pipes, Catalytic Converters)

    Exhaust systems are subject to wear and tear, necessitating the replacement of various components. Mufflers are replaced when they rust through or become excessively noisy. Exhaust pipes, particularly in coastal environments, are vulnerable to corrosion. Catalytic converters require replacement when they fail to meet emissions standards or become clogged. Muffler shops in Fort Myers provide a range of replacement parts, from standard to performance-oriented, ensuring vehicles maintain proper functionality and comply with environmental regulations.

  • Welding and Fabrication

    Exhaust system repairs frequently require welding to patch holes, repair broken hangers, or modify existing components. Skilled technicians at Fort Myers shops possess the welding expertise necessary to execute these repairs effectively. In some cases, custom fabrication may be required to address unique exhaust system configurations or modifications. This capability allows shops to cater to a diverse range of vehicles and customer needs.

  • Hanger and Mounting Point Repair

    Exhaust systems are supported by hangers and mounting points that secure them to the vehicle’s undercarriage. These components can corrode or break, causing the exhaust system to sag or rattle. Fort Myers muffler shops offer hanger repair and replacement services, ensuring the exhaust system remains properly supported and prevents further damage. Neglecting these repairs can lead to more significant exhaust system problems and potential damage to other vehicle components.

3. Catalytic Converter Services

3. Catalytic Converter Services, Shop

Catalytic converter services are an integral component of operations at a muffler shop in Fort Myers. These devices, mandated by federal regulations, reduce harmful emissions from vehicle exhaust. A malfunction results in increased air pollution and can trigger “check engine” lights, prompting vehicle owners to seek diagnostic and repair services. Localized emission testing requirements often necessitate catalytic converter maintenance or replacement to ensure compliance.

Shops in Fort Myers provide various catalytic converter-related services, including diagnostics to determine converter efficiency, repairs to associated exhaust system leaks that may damage the converter, and complete converter replacements when necessary. Due to the value of the precious metals within converters, these components are frequently targeted for theft. Shops address this by offering converter theft deterrent solutions, such as welding reinforcing bars or installing protective shields. The geographical location and population density of Fort Myers contribute to the demand for these services, as vehicle usage is high, and regulatory oversight is consistent.

4. Emission Testing

4. Emission Testing, Shop

Emission testing and exhaust system maintenance are intrinsically linked, particularly in areas like Fort Myers where vehicle emissions are regulated to protect air quality. The ability of a vehicle to pass an emission test is often directly dependent on the condition of its exhaust system, making local muffler shops vital in ensuring compliance.

  • Pre-Test Inspections and Diagnostics

    Many muffler shops offer pre-emission test inspections to identify potential issues that could cause a vehicle to fail. These inspections evaluate the functionality of the catalytic converter, oxygen sensors, and other exhaust components. Identifying and addressing these issues before the official test can save vehicle owners time and money. For example, a cracked exhaust manifold, detected during a pre-test inspection, could be repaired before causing a failed emission test.

  • Catalytic Converter Replacement

    A malfunctioning catalytic converter is a primary cause of emission test failures. Muffler shops specialize in the replacement of these converters, ensuring that vehicles meet the required emission standards. The proper selection and installation of a catalytic converter are critical for both performance and compliance. An example would be replacing a clogged converter in a vehicle failing to meet hydrocarbon emission standards.

  • Exhaust Leak Repair

    Exhaust leaks can significantly increase vehicle emissions, leading to test failures. These leaks disrupt the proper air-fuel mixture and can compromise the efficiency of the catalytic converter. Muffler shops are equipped to locate and repair exhaust leaks, restoring the system’s integrity and reducing emissions. Repairing a leak in the exhaust piping before the catalytic converter can substantially improve emission test results.

  • Oxygen Sensor Maintenance

    Oxygen sensors play a crucial role in regulating the air-fuel mixture and ensuring efficient catalytic converter operation. Malfunctioning oxygen sensors can lead to increased emissions and test failures. Muffler shops often include oxygen sensor testing and replacement as part of their emission-related services. Replacing a faulty oxygen sensor can optimize engine performance and reduce harmful emissions to acceptable levels.

Frequently Asked Questions About Muffler Shops in Fort Myers

This section addresses common inquiries regarding exhaust system services in the Fort Myers area, providing factual and objective answers to ensure clarity and understanding.

Question 1: What constitutes a typical exhaust system inspection at a Fort Myers muffler shop?

A comprehensive inspection typically involves a visual examination of all exhaust components, including the manifold, catalytic converter, muffler, pipes, and hangers. Technicians assess for signs of corrosion, leaks, damage, and deterioration. The inspection may also include a functional test to evaluate muffler performance and identify any unusual noises.

Question 2: What are the potential consequences of neglecting exhaust system repairs in Fort Myers?

Neglecting exhaust system repairs can lead to reduced fuel efficiency, increased emissions, elevated noise levels, and potential safety hazards, including carbon monoxide leaks into the vehicle cabin. Moreover, unresolved issues can cause damage to other vehicle components and result in non-compliance with local emission regulations.

Question 3: How does the coastal environment of Fort Myers affect exhaust system longevity?

The coastal environment in Fort Myers, characterized by high humidity and salt air, accelerates corrosion of exhaust system components. Salt promotes rust and deterioration, shortening the lifespan of mufflers, pipes, and other metallic parts. Protective coatings and regular inspections are recommended to mitigate these effects.

Question 4: What factors influence the cost of muffler replacement at Fort Myers muffler shops?

The cost of muffler replacement varies based on the vehicle’s make and model, the type of muffler selected (e.g., standard, performance), and the complexity of the installation. Stainless steel mufflers generally cost more than aluminized steel options due to their increased durability. Labor charges also contribute to the overall expense.

Question 5: Is it necessary to replace the entire exhaust system when only the muffler is damaged?

It is not always necessary to replace the entire exhaust system if only the muffler is damaged. However, a comprehensive inspection is recommended to assess the condition of other components. If pipes are heavily corroded or other issues are present, a complete system replacement may be more cost-effective in the long run.

Question 6: Are aftermarket performance exhaust systems legal for street use in Fort Myers?

The legality of aftermarket performance exhaust systems depends on compliance with local noise and emission regulations. Systems that significantly increase noise levels or remove catalytic converters may be illegal for street use. It is imperative to verify that any aftermarket system meets applicable regulations before installation.
